El tipo de dato smalldateime incluye la hora y la fecha. Debe hacer algo asi.
clumnafecha >= @parametrofecha and clumnafecha < dateadd(dd,@parametrofecha,1) @parametrofecha no debe incluir la hora -- -------------------------------- Ing. José Mariano Alvarez SQL Total Consulting Bogota 3631 P3B 1407 Buenos Aires-Argentina Movil: (011)-15-4184-7541 Desde el exterior: (+54-911)-4184-7541 [email protected] 2009/1/22 José Luis <[email protected]> > > > Estimados una pregunta, de que forma compara los datos SQL , de izquierda a > derecha o de derecha a Izquierda, tengo esta consulta de reservas, y no se > donde le estoy chingando que si tengo una reserva del día anterior y la hora > es mayor a la actual no me la trae, siendo que si es del día anterior ya > estaría vencida y debería traerla. > > > > Este en el procedimiento, he probado ya de varias forma y no sale, este > ejemplo me trae todo hasta los que están por vencer hoy al final del día, y > no solo los de la hora actual, si coloco < o <= no me trae nada. > > > > > > CREATE procedure Viaje_Reserva > > > > @dFecha smalldatetime, > > @cHora nvarchar(10) > > > > as > > begin > > SELECT * > > FROM Reservas > > WHERE fechaSalida>@dFecha or ( fechasali...@dfecha and > HoraSalida>=...@chora) > > end > > > > GO > > > > > > Desde ya muchas gracias > > > > * Atte, José Luis Agosta* > > *S.J.L. Soft Computación* >
